Emotional support and generosity are so important, especially in a world with so much negativity and people in need. When we take time and lend a helping hand or perhaps a listening ear to someone in need, we can have a lasting impact on their life.
As children of God, we are called to help one another (Deuteronomy 15:11). We should sow into His kingdom, bearing in mind that what we do for others is a reflection of our Heavenly Father.
Being gracious to one another costs absolutely nothing. We might be the turning point in someone’s life whereby they seek to find the Jesus we know.
Take a moment to reflect. Do you show the heart of God to others when you interact with them? Your family, spouse, co-workers, friends, grocery clerk, florist, waiter, and even strangers.
Let your light shine before others so that they might see your good deeds and glorify our Father in heaven (Matthew 5:16).
